10.3.5 RTC Control Register 1 (RTCCR1)
RTCCR1 controls start/stop and reset of the clock timer. For the definition of time expression, see
figure 10.2.
Bit Bit Name
Initial
Value
R/W Description
7 RUN —/(0)* R/W RTC Operation Start
0: Stops RTC operation
1: Starts RTC operation
6 12/24 —/(0)* R/W Operating Mode
0: RTC operates in 12-hour mode. RHRDR counts on 0
to 11.
1: RTC operates in 24-hour mode. RHRDR counts on 0
to 23.
5 PM —/(0)* R/W A.m./P.m.
0: Indicates a.m. when RTC is in the 12-hour mode.
1: Indicates p.m. when RTC is in the 12-hour mode.
4 RST 0 R/W Reset
0: Normal operation
1: Resets registers and control circuits except RTCCSR
and this bit. Clear this bit to 0 after having been set
to 1.
3 — R/W Reserved
The write value should be 0.
2 to 0 All 0 Reserved
These bits are always read as 0.
Note: * This is the initial value after a reset by the RST bit in RTCCR1.
